Attracting new clients is fundamental for any growing pet grooming business. Marketing automation provides the tools to reach potential clients more effectively and convert interest into bookings.

  • Targeted Lead Generation: Automation platforms can integrate with your website and social media to capture leads, such as pet owners signing up for newsletters or requesting quotes. These leads can then be automatically entered into a nurture sequence, receiving introductory emails about your services, special offers, or tips for pet care. This personalized approach, often leveraging email marketing for pet grooming businesses, builds trust and familiarity before the first appointment.
  • Automated Onboarding Sequences: Once a new client books, an automated series of welcome emails or SMS messages can introduce them to your salon, explain what to expect, provide pre-grooming instructions, and highlight your unique selling propositions. This smooth onboarding experience makes new clients feel valued and informed, increasing the likelihood of a positive first visit.
  • Referral Program Management: Automation can track and manage referral programs, automatically sending thank-you notes and rewards to clients who refer new business. This encourages word-of-mouth marketing, which is highly effective in the local service industry.
  • Online Review Generation: After a service, automated systems can prompt satisfied clients to leave reviews on platforms like Google, Yelp, or Facebook. Strong online reviews are crucial for local SEO and attracting new clients actively searching for pet grooming services. Reputation management tools for pet grooming businesses are often integrated into broader automation platforms.

These automated campaigns allow pet grooming businesses to generate leads for pet grooming services with software without constant manual intervention, ensuring a steady influx of potential clients while maintaining a high level of personalized communication.

Reduce No-Shows with Pet Grooming Marketing Automation

No-shows and last-minute cancellations represent lost revenue and wasted staff time for pet grooming businesses. Marketing automation offers robust solutions to mitigate these issues.

  • Automated Appointment Reminders: This is perhaps the most impactful feature. Automated SMS marketing strategies for pet groomers and email reminders can be sent at critical intervals—e.g., 48 hours, 24 hours, and 2 hours before an appointment. These reminders significantly reduce the chances of a client forgetting their booking. Many systems allow clients to confirm or reschedule directly from the reminder message.
  • Confirmation Requests: Implementing a system where clients must confirm their appointment by clicking a link or replying to an SMS message can further reduce no-shows. If confirmation isn’t received by a certain time, the system can flag the appointment for a follow-up call or offer the slot to another client on a waitlist.
  • Pre-Payment or Deposit Options: While not strictly automation, integrating pre-payment or deposit requirements into your online booking system (which is often part of an automation platform) can drastically reduce no-shows, as clients are less likely to miss an appointment for which they’ve already paid.
  • Automated Re-engagement for Missed Appointments: If a client does miss an appointment, an automated follow-up can be triggered. This could be a polite message inquiring if everything is alright, offering to reschedule, or reminding them of cancellation policies. This helps retain clients who might have simply forgotten or had an unforeseen emergency, rather than losing them entirely.

By implementing these strategies, pet grooming salons can significantly improve their schedule adherence, optimizing staff utilization and revenue generation.

Implementing Marketing Automation: Best Practices

Successful implementation of marketing automation involves more than just purchasing software; it requires a strategic approach.

  1. Define Your Goals: Clearly articulate what you want to achieve. Is it reducing no-shows, attracting new clients, improving client retention, or streamlining booking?
  2. Start Small, Scale Up: Begin by automating one or two critical processes, like appointment reminders or new client onboarding. Once these are running smoothly, expand to other areas.
  3. Map Your Client Journey: Understand every touchpoint a client has with your business. This helps identify opportunities for automation and ensures a cohesive experience.
  4. Personalize Communications: Leverage client data to personalize messages. A simple “Happy Birthday, [Pet’s Name]!” can significantly enhance client loyalty.
  5. Monitor and Optimize: Regularly review your automation campaign performance. Track open rates, click-through rates, booking conversions, and no-show reductions. Use these insights to refine your strategies.
  6. Train Your Team: Ensure all staff members understand how the automation system works and how it impacts their daily tasks.

By following these best practices, pet grooming business owners can maximize the benefits of marketing automation, transforming attention into customers and streamlining business processes for sustained growth.
